I've been making jigs for over 8 years now and I agree with the toaster oven. You get a more consistant heating and it's much easier to bake them after the paint is on. Another good thing to get (or make) is a fluid bowl so your paint goes on more evenly. This will stop the clumping you can get from sticking the hot jig head in the paint jar, and you can get more jigs painted per jar of paint.
